/**
|
|
* Convert objects into sub-stores containing its key/value pairs
|
|
*
|
|
* When retrieving a value that is an object, it will first be converted
|
|
* into a Store and populated with the key/value pairs of that
|
|
* object. Non-object values will remain untouched.
|
|
*
|
|
* This trait expects a constructor function to instantiate a new
|
|
* Store. Providing the same constructor as was used to instantiate the
|
|
* current object will allow for an object to be recursively converted into
|
|
* nested Stores.
|
|
*
|
|
* Sub-stores are cached until the value of the key is references
|
|
* changes, after which point another request to `#get` will instantiate a
|
|
* _new_ store. The previous store will not be modified to reflect the new
|
|
* value.
|
|
*
|
|
* @example
|
|
* store.get( 'foo' ); // new Store (1)
|
|
* store.get( 'foo' ); // existing Store (1)
|
|
* store.add( 'foo', {} );
|
|
* store.get( 'foo' ); // new Store (2)
|
|
* store.add( 'foo', "bar" );
|
|
* store.get( 'foo' ); // "bar"
|
|
*/
